F5 Networks Inc. (FFIV) Dropped To A 3-Month Low On Weak Q2 Guidance

F5 Networks Inc. (FFIV) reported first quarter adjusted EPS of $1.55, up from $1.22 in the prior year period. Revenues rose 14% to $462.8 million from $406.5 million a year ago. The consensus estimates were for EPS of $1.49 and revenues of $467.25 million. The company expects to report second quarter non-GAAP EPS of $1.48 to $1.51. Analysts are expecting EPS of $1.53.

F5 Networks gapped open sharply lower Thursday morning, but was range-bound throughout the session. The stock finished with a loss of 12.55 at $113.40 on the highest volume of the year. F5 Networks sank to a 3-month low and fell below its 200-day moving average.
